Nociceptors can not click here be determined by a single criterion, Which is the reason they don't belong to some homogeneous team of afferents. There are many anatomical, biochemical, physiological, and useful versions involving them. Visceral pain and also other pain, for example hypersensitivity to organ filling, acidic or burning pain, and the sensation of bloating, could be resulting from subpopulations of visceral nociceptors [4,33]. The potential for introducing new therapeutic brokers has to be inclusive and, therefore, conquer the heterogeneity of your nociceptor subpopulations. This heterogeneity can be considered one of the reasons why introducing new therapeutic brokers within the treatment of pain has confirmed being so difficult and accounts for the various failures encountered in the usage of new medicine and therapies Within this line of cure.

The cell physique (soma) has served as an incredibly useful product to review molecules and modulatory mechanisms mediating transduction of noxious stimuli, transmission of electrical indicators towards the CNS, and launch of neurotransmitters and neuropeptides at central and peripheral terminals (forty, 41). The soma expresses many molecular entities that are expressed in no cost nerve endings, central terminals, and axon (thirteen). Nonetheless, facts from total-cell soma recordings have been demonstrated in some circumstances being at odds with behavioral or peripheral physiological knowledge (e.g., heat transduction, refs. 42–44; and proton responsiveness, ref. 45). Although the underlying variances in these circumstances may very well be because of differential distribution of transduction molecules, It is additionally attainable that nonneuronal peripheral parts are required in vivo and missing in dissociated neuronal cultures. This underscores the significance of corroborating results from cultured neurons with habits and/or acute preparations retaining intact terminal fields.
